It is possible!
E.g. whilst looking at the cockpit interior, press and hold down right Alt key. As you hover over an instrument, the mouse cursor becomes a +. Click on the instrument and it opens in a new window, which can be dragged to wherever you need it.
It seems to be limited to just some instruments, and not different views. Not sure if that's any good for you.
